我们提供一站式网上办事大厅招投标所需全套资料,包括师生办事大厅介绍PPT、一网通办平台产品解决方案、
师生服务大厅产品技术参数,以及对应的标书参考文件,详请联系客服。
大家好!今天我们来聊聊“师生一网通办平台”和“招标文件”的技术实现。这可是学校信息化建设中的重要部分,听起来很复杂,其实用对了工具和方法,就能轻松搞定。
首先,咱们得有个思路。学校里的“师生一网通办平台”就像一个大管家,它要负责收集、处理各种信息。比如学生提交的申请、老师的课程安排等等。而“招标文件”呢,就是学校采购或者合作项目时需要用到的重要文档。这两个东西放一块儿,如果能打通它们之间的联系,那效率可就高了。
### 资料准备
我们先看下需要用到的技术栈:

- Python(作为主要编程语言)
- MySQL(用来存储数据)
- Flask框架(构建Web应用)
### 数据库设计
首先,我们需要设计数据库表。假设我们有两个表:一个是“师生信息表”,另一个是“招标记录表”。
CREATE TABLE student_teacher_info (
id INT AUTO_INCREMENT PRIMARY KEY,
name VARCHAR(50),
role ENUM('student', 'teacher'),
email VARCHAR(100)
);
CREATE TABLE tender_records (
id INT AUTO_INCREMENT PRIMARY KEY,
title VARCHAR(100),
description TEXT,
created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P
);
### API接口开发
接下来,我们用Flask写个简单的API接口,方便平台调用。
from flask import Flask, jsonify, request
app = Flask(__name__)
# 获取所有师生信息
@app.route('/students_teachers', methods=['GET'])
def get_students_teachers():
# 这里假设有连接到MySQL数据库的方法
# 查询师生信息
return jsonify({"data": "获取成功"})
# 新增招标记录
@app.route('/add_tender', methods=['POST'])
def add_tender():
data = request.get_json()
# 插入数据到tender_records表
return jsonify({"status": "success", "message": "招标记录添加成功"})
if __name__ == '__main__':
app.run(debug=True)
### 总结
通过上面的步骤,我们就可以把“师生一网通办平台”和“招标文件”结合起来啦。这个系统不仅可以让学校的信息管理更加高效,还能减少人工操作的错误。希望我的分享对你有所帮助!
好了,今天的分享就到这里,如果你有任何问题,欢迎随时交流哦。